During public comment at the Sept. 11 Xenia City Council meeting, a resident praised Green Memorial Hospital staff for saving her son after an overdose and asked the city to help educate people about "Casey's Law," the involuntary-treatment process under Ohio law.

Lynn Carroll, a Xenia resident, told the City Council on Sept. 11 that she spent the previous night in the hospital with her son after an overdose and that nearby Green Memorial Hospital's staff and emergency care made the difference in saving him.
